What happened
Tenable's recent blog posts cover multiple high‑impact topics: a Tenable+OX integration that links CNAPP and deep AppSec to close the code‑to‑cloud gap and validate exploitability; a Microsoft Word OLE/Mark‑of‑the‑Web bypass N‑day (CVE‑2026‑21514) affecting nearly 14 million exposed assets with guidance to prioritize patching and deploy OLE/COM email filtering and ASR rules; analysis from Operation Epic Fury showing exposure data reshapes prioritization of threats (US holds the bulk of exposure) and highlighting Iranian-linked hybrid cyber operations targeting IP cameras and other systems; NER
